Period pieces are always impressive when done right and when they’re able to transport you to that specific time and space they’re special. We take a look at films set in the 1960s this week, a topic spurred on by the recent release of Once Upon a Time in Hollywood, a film that takes place in 1969.

Action movies are tasked with taking it up a notch, making it bigger, but more often than not they take it a bit too far and get utterly absurd with the premise they present. Here we take a look at some of the most insane examples of Hollywood action gone wild.

The end is inevitable and all great things must come to an end, we don’t love it, but it’s a stark reality. Bryan and Anderson celebrate this treacherous truth this week with the top 5 greatest finalities of performances. The updated Lion King, the Korean “Se7en” and the unsettling At the Heart of Gold documentary are also discussed.
